Same problem here. During the boot process, before the Ubuntu boot logo
appears, the following message appears:

udevd-work [XXX]: inotify_add_watch(6, /dev/sdb9, 10) failed: no such
file or directory

(Where XXX might be a process pid number, its value varies). Sometimes a
second message appears along width this one, it complains about
/dev/sda2. Both sda2 and sdb9 are physical volumes and are part of the
same volume group. In this volume group there is a logical volume which
I use as my /home partition.

Apart from these error messages I experienced no further problems so
far, not even the 10-15 sec boot delay mentioned in msg #4. The screen
is blank with only these errors on it for a few seconds, but the boot
process continues in the background, so I think the empty screen is due
to another problem with plymouth and the binary NVIDIA driver (at least
in my case).
